Analysis

Portugal recorded 1,688 1000 USD for france — sawnwood, non-coniferous all — export value in 2018.

The figure is up 28.4% on the previous year and up 153.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, france — sawnwood, non-coniferous all — export value in Portugal peaked at 5,840 1000 USD in 2003 and was at its lowest, 82 1000 USD, in 2004.

That places Portugal 25th out of 90 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
